UnitedHealth Group Incorporated is an American for-profit managed health care company based in Minnetonka, Minnesota. UnitedHealth Group, Inc. provides health care coverage, software and data consultancy services. It operates through the following segments: UnitedHealthcare, OptumHealth, OptumInsight, and OptumRx. The UnitedHealthcare segment utilizes Optum's capabilities to help coordinate patient care, improve affordability of medical care, analyze cost trends, manage pharmacy benefits, work with care providers more effectively, and create a simpler consumer experience.
